§ 53.07 IMPLEMENTATION OF DROUGHT CONTINGENCY PLAN.
   (A)   When conditions defined by the Drought Contingency Plan are present, the Mayor, or his or her designee, in consultation with the Town Council, may authorize drought condition operations in the entire town water service area or for a limited area affected by equipment failure or limited capacity.
   (B)   Once the authorization has been given, operations shall continue under the Drought Contingency Plan, with progression from one stage to another as determined by the appropriate trigger conditions executed by the Mayor.
   (C)   Public notification of the initiation or termination of drought response stages shall be by means of direct mail, newspaper or other media available.
